14-Year-Old Student Wins MTN Spelling Bee, Receives N2.5M Grant, Emerges One-day CEO

A 14-year-old SS2 student of Intimacy with Christ School, Kate Ene-David, has won MTN Teenage Spelling Bee.

According to a report, the teenager also received a N2.5m scholarship grant, a laptop and a Smartphone.

Kate also emerged a one-day Chief Executive Officer of the multi-million naira company.

A statement by the telecommunications firm on Monday explained that Ene-David, a resident of Nasarawa, earned her place as the One-Day CEO of MTN when she emerged as the winner of the 2022 MTN mPulse Spelling Bee Competition.

She contested against 19 other top finalists and won the top spot when she spelt the word ‘acquiesce’.

The statement added that the young CEO would be received at the firm’s headquarters by the Chief Human Resources Officer, Esther Akinnukawe, saying, she would take a tour of MTN Nigeria’s corporate head office.

It read, “In addition to her role as one-day CEO, the SS2 student of Intimacy with Christ School received a N2.5m scholarship grant, a laptop and a Smartphone.

“Her English teacher and school were also presented with a N350, 000 grant and state-of-the-art ICT devices respectively. All the 19 finalists also won exciting prizes with the first and second runners-up walking away with scholarships grants and other gifts.”
